Cheesy Smoked Meatloaf In A Homemade Jack Daniel's BBQ Sauce

Barbecuing is a great way to prepare delicious food while you get some fresh air in the great outdoors. But instead of the classics like hot dogs, hamburgers, shish kabobs, and steak, why not opt for a dish that's different in both taste and prep? All you need is a grilling plank, ground beef, mini cheese wheels, a few choice spices, and some good ol' American whiskey to whip up a family favorite that tastes even better grilled!

You'll Need:

  • 1 grilling plank
  • water and whiskey for soaking

For the spice mix:

  • 2 tbsp black pepper
  • 2 tbsp salt
  • 2 tbsp paprika
  • 1 tbsp crushed red pepper flakes
  • 1 tbsp crushed coriander seeds
  • 1 tbsp garlic powder
  • 1 tbsp onion powder

For the meatloaf:

  • 2 lbs ground beef
  • 1 tbsp spice mix
  • 3 tbsp +1 tsp bread crumbs
  • 1 egg
  • ½ green pepper, chopped
  • ½ red onion, diced
  • 2 garlic cloves, minced
  • 1 tbsp Worcestershire sauce
  • 3 tbsp +1 tsp milk
  • 4–5 mini Babybel cheese wheels

For the Jack Daniel's BBQ sauce:

  • 1 shot of whiskey
  • 8 tbsp ketchup
  • 5 tbsp brown sugar
  • ½ tsp salt
  • 1 tbsp spice mix

Here's How:

1. Fill a large casserole dish with 3 parts water and 1 part whiskey and soak the grilling plank in the liquid for at least 1 hour.

2. Add the spice mix ingredients to a bowl and crush them into a fine powder.

3. Mix the ground beef with the rest of the meatloaf ingredients, except for the cheese wheels.

4. Lay out half of the ground beef mixture on the grilling plank and arrange the mini Babybel cheese wheels in a line down the center of the meat.

5. Cover the entire thing with the other half of the ground beef mixture and seal the edges.

6. Prepare the BBQ sauce and brush it over the meatloaf.

7. Heat your grill to about 300°F and place the grilling plank with the meatloaf in the center of the grill. Close the lid and cook for about 20 minutes. Then grill indirectly for another 30 minutes.
